概括
了解药用活性化合物 (PhACs) 吸附到碳材料上的理解是水资源整治的关键. 这项研究将pH值依赖的水溶性纳入模型中,改善了对碳胺,易布洛芬和硫甲等污染物的预测.

背景情况:
- 热改变的碳质材料 (TACM) 对于从水中去除疏水性有机污染物至关重要.
- 吸附等温体,特别是波兰尼-杜宾尼-曼尼斯 (PDM) 模型,用于描述这个过程.
- PDM模型通常使用水溶性 (Sw),但其对可电离药物活性化合物 (PhACs) 的pH依赖性经常被忽视.
研究的目的:
- 开发一个理论框架,将pH依赖的水溶性整合到PhAC吸附的PDM模型中.
- 研究环境pH对常见PhACs在不同碳吸附剂上的竞争性吸附的影响.
- 提高环境矩阵中PhAC吸附模型的预测能力.
主要方法:
- 修改了Polanyi-Dubinin-Manes (PDM) 方程,以考虑pH依赖的水溶性 (Sw).
- 研究了卡巴马泽,易布洛芬和硫甲在生物炭,粉末活性炭和状活性炭上的竞争性吸附.
- 在不同pH条件下使用单溶液和竞争性合实验分析了合数据.
- 使用Sw作为线性回归模型中的参数,以关联合系数.
主要成果:
- 环境pH显著影响PhACs的疏水性和吸附行为.
- 修改后的PDM模型有效地描述了单溶液和竞争性吸附的观察到的变化.
- 随着pH值的变化是解释化差异的关键因素 PhACs 像卡巴马西平,易布洛芬和硫.
结论:
- 考虑pH值依赖的水溶性对于准确地对TACM建模PhAC吸附至关重要.
- 提出的理论框架有助于更好地理解和预测水处理中的PhAC去除.
- 结合pH调整的Sw可以增强预测PhAC吸附到碳质材料的现有方法.
